Nokia N70 Review by infosyncworld
140 Views February 19th, 2008 Category: Phones, NokiaWith general performance being snappy, the smartphone impresses with high quality PIM and messaging software, also adding a very apt suite of productivity applications in the Microsoft Office compatible Quickword, Quicksheet and Quickpoint trio as well as an Adobe Acrobat viewer.

infosyncworld Reviewed Nokia N70 and gave out “Pros: Pretty much everything; 2 MP camera; speaker independent voice dialling.
Cons: Steel bezel scratches easily; minor keypad issue.”
